Citric acid is  one of  the widely used chemical which finds applications  in  several divergent industries such as pharmaceuticals, flavouring extracts in food preparations, dyeing etc. Citric acid  is produced  by  the mould Aspergillus  niger, which converts sugars to  citric acid where molasses is generally the raw material.
